 Eddie James, CKA® emphasizes the significance of having an emergency plan and being proactive in financial planning. He discusses the scenario where unexpected expenses arise and how having an emergency plan in place can help mitigate the impact of these expenses. Eddie mentions that his proactive approach to financial planning allows him to handle unexpected expenses without major setbacks.

Furthermore, Eddie stresses the importance of being proactive rather than reactive in financial planning. He highlights the fact that many individuals who try to manage their finances often find themselves constantly reacting to financial challenges as they arise, like playing a game of “whack-a-mole.” Eddie suggests that being proactive is a more efficient and less stressful approach to financial planning.

Also, he introduces the concept of dividing funds into different buckets based on timeframes in financial planning. Eddie James, CKA® suggests categorizing funds into “now,” “soon,” and “future” buckets. The “now” bucket includes funds needed for the next 24 months, such as emergency funds or funds for major purchases shortly. The “soon” bucket covers expenses in the next 10 years, while the “future” bucket is for expenses beyond 10 years.

In addition, the episode discusses the need for financial advisors to ask deep questions and thoroughly analyze opportunities to provide personalized recommendations for their clients. Eddie James, CKA® highlights that it is not a good sign if an advisor immediately jumps to product recommendations without understanding the client’s needs and goals. Eddie uses the analogy of taking a child to buy a vehicle and the salesperson immediately suggesting a minivan without considering if it is the best fit for the child. He emphasizes the importance of advisors knowing enough about their clients before making any recommendations, as this demonstrates their knowledge and genuine concern for the client’s best interests. This personalized approach is contrasted with advisors who prioritize higher fees by keeping clients’ funds in the portfolio, without considering other options that may better mitigate risks such as longevity and healthcare. The episode underscores the need for financial advisors to go beyond generic product recommendations and instead take a holistic approach by understanding their client’s specific circumstances and goals.
